Introduction
Sonic Battle is an arena fighter released for the Game Boy Advance in 2004. It features competitive play for up to four players and a gameplay style reminiscent of Custom Robo and Power Stone. The game includes a roster of ten fan-favorite characters from the Sonic the Hedgehog series. The game is considered a cult-classic for its surprisingly in-depth character customization system, simple pick-up-and-play gameplay style, and fast-paced, high-damage matches.
